From Hormone Hell to Hormone Well

Straight Talk Women (and Men) Need to Know to Save Their Sanity, Health, and―Quite Possibly―Their Lives

Więcej o książce

For too long, the traditional medical community has overlooked and mismanaged hormone imbalance symptoms in women. A world-renowned expert now presents a safer, more natural approach to treating conditions like PMS, weight gain, mood swings, and hot flashes. The debate continues regarding the safety and efficacy of synthetic hormone replacement therapies (HRT) versus human-identical hormones. In this Second Edition of a widely successful guide, C.W. Randolph, Jr., M.D., and Genie James challenge the pharmaceutical industry's promotion of dangerous synthetic hormones. They reveal the alarming truth that traditional treatments for menopausal symptoms have often jeopardized women's health and lives. Dr. Randolph, a board-certified gynecologist with over a decade of experience in treating hormone imbalances, advocates for bio-identical hormone replacement therapy (BHRT) as a safe and effective alternative. This guide empowers women to move beyond a "one-size-fits-all" approach to HRT, helping them discover and maintain hormonal equilibrium throughout their lives. Readers will learn about recent breakthroughs in human-identical hormone therapy, how to naturally replace age-declining hormones, and the significant improvements in mental and emotional health, as well as physical issues like weight gain, depression, osteoporosis, hot flashes, low sex drive, and fatigue.
